Safety Hospital Wall Clock

Patients in healthcare settings sometimes pose a risk to themselves or others, and anti-ligature hospital equipment is crucial for ensuring safety. An security wall clock is specifically designed to prevent harm by eliminating accessible features that could be used as ligatures. Constructed with smooth, sturdy surfaces and securely mounted to the wall, these clocks offer a safe timekeeping solution without compromising patient safety.

Anti-Ligature Hospital Clock

In healthcare settings, patient security is paramount. Clinical grade anti-ligature clocks play a crucial role in minimizing risks associated with harm to oneself. These specialized clocks are designed to eliminate the potential for patients to use them as items for self-ligation. Constructed from durable components, they feature a secure design with absent protrusions or detachable parts that could be used in harmful ways.

  • Moreover, anti-ligature clocks often incorporate non-toxic surfaces to minimize the risk of negative reactions.
  • Usually, they are mounted effectively to walls or furniture, preventing disconnection.
  • Beyond their primary function, these clocks provide a clear and visible time display, promoting a sense of structure in the patient environment.

By prioritizing safety without compromising functionality, hospital grade anti-ligature clocks contribute to a protective healthcare setting for both patients and staff.
